Transaction ff590eabf60e914540d9a9209c9cb40577ffa28a07b40e17e33d4e966ec5d4cb

4 Input
2 Outputs
  • ff590eabf60e914540d9a9209c9cb40577ffa28a07b40e17e33d4e966ec5d4cb:0
  • value  8998069
    address  16mG2VbWXNYvGj917TtRBozMHApJ2Fi5wd
  • ff590eabf60e914540d9a9209c9cb40577ffa28a07b40e17e33d4e966ec5d4cb:1
  • value  200000000
    address  39AgKju2cki5Zj6JajamSByBD31t7Tkhng